示例#1
0
        //-----------------------------------------------------------------------------------------------------
        // 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■


        //====================================================================================================
        // ■ START
        //====================================================================================================
        void Start()
        {
            var position = Transform.Position;

            Height = math.distance(position, new float3(0, 0, 0));

            HitCount         = RANDOM.Int(1, 20);
            OriginalHitCount = HitCount;

            Color = OriginalColor;
        }
示例#2
0
        //----------------------------------------------------------------------------------------------------
        // 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■ ■


        //====================================================================================================
        // ■ START
        //====================================================================================================
        void Start()
        {
            Axis          = new float3(RANDOM.Float(-1, 1), RANDOM.Float(-1, 1), RANDOM.Float(-1, 1));
            RotationSpeed = RANDOM.Float(5, 20);

            //Planet
            PlanetAxis          = new float3(RANDOM.Float(-1, 1), RANDOM.Float(-1, 1), RANDOM.Float(-1, 1));
            PlanetRotationSpeed = RANDOM.Float(5, 20);

            HitCount         = RANDOM.Int(10, 100);
            OriginalHitCount = HitCount;

            var position = Transform.Position;

            Height = math.distance(position, new float3(0, 0, 0));
        }